Growing up, one of our major skin problems centered around the dreaded acne. When that cleared up, or mostly cleared up, we started obsessing over the ugly acne scars. So what are they?

Acne scars are the direct result of deep skin infections and are caused by acne cysts or pustules. Our skin follicles become blocked with oil, bacteria, and dead skin cells when such a spot forms. The blockage in turn, causes the skin to become inflamed and increase in size.

The follicle gets ruptured, when the internal pressure becomes excessive which causes localized damage to the skin. Healthy skin cells of the deeper levels in the skin are damaged as a result of the infection.

What Happens Next?

The natural response of our body in the event of skin damage is truly amazing. To counter and ‘heal’ the damage, more collagen is produced. However, at times excessive collagen leaves a bumpy scar on the face.

Another common type of scarring to the face is depressions on the surface of the skin known as atrophic scars. This normally occurs when there has been a loss of tissue as a direct result of acne damage.

Acne Scar Removal by PicoSure Laser Technology

Developed by Cynosure, now PicoSure can also effectively treat and remove ugly acne scars from the face using its incredible Focus Lens Array, i.e. a cutting edge laser therapy that is approved by the FDA! The laser works like other laser treatments for acne scar removal, but in addition to penetrating the affected localized area, the technology also combines a dual approach when it comes to treating skin conditions.

The Pressure Wave; by combining the photo-thermal and photo-mechanical process, works by directing ultra short pulses directly to the treated area. This causes the shattering of the intended target, without allowing any damage to the surrounding area. The combined effect of this cutting edge technology is the reason why it has become one of the most efficient acne scar removal procedures in the world. The PicoSure laser actually generates both collagen and elastin in the skin.
